What does Titanium Dioxide 24.4% do in a cosmetic formula?
It is primarily a mineral UV filter at this level, helping protect skin by scattering and absorbing UVB and short-wave UVA. It can also add opacity, coverage, and a whitening effect in complexion and body-care formulas.
Is Titanium Dioxide 24.4% clean?
This ingredient is generally well accepted in clean-beauty frameworks, with low irritation and sensitization potential on skin. The main caveats are particle size, surface coatings, and inhalation exposure in loose powders or sprays, where respirable particles receive tighter scrutiny.
Is Titanium Dioxide 24.4% sustainable?
This material is mineral-derived and non-renewable, so its footprint is tied to mining, refining, and energy-intensive processing. It is not biodegradable because it is an inorganic mineral particle, but it is chemically stable and not expected to bioaccumulate in the usual cosmetic-use context.
Is Titanium Dioxide 24.4% COSMOS-approved?
It is permitted under COSMOS-natural and in COSMOS-organic finished products when it meets the standard’s purity, particle-size, coating, and use-condition requirements, and it does not count toward organic content. From a Green Chemistry perspective, its strengths are stability and low skin reactivity, while its weaker points are non-renewable sourcing, mineral persistence, and processing energy demand.
How does Titanium Dioxide 24.4% work chemically?
The molecule is an insoluble inorganic oxide used as fine, often surface-treated particles to improve dispersion, skin feel, and photostability. In U.S. OTC sunscreen products, the active level can be up to 25%, so 24.4% is near the upper regulatory limit and typically requires careful dispersion to limit whitening and maintain even UV coverage.
